**FCKeditor 多媒体插件事例** FCKeditor 是一款功能强大的开源文本编辑器,广泛应用于网站内容管理系统(CMS)和其他需要富文本编辑功能的Web应用中。它支持多种格式的文本输入,并且能够方便地插入多媒体内容,如图片、视频和音频。在本事例中,我们将深入探讨如何在FCKeditor中整合多媒体插件,以实现更加丰富的在线编辑体验。 1. **FCKeditor介绍** FCKeditor 是由Fernando Monteiro开发的一款JavaScript实现的网页文本编辑器,其设计目标是提供一个类似Word的用户界面,使非程序员也能轻松编辑网页内容。FCKeditor 支持HTML、CSS、JavaScript等,同时具备拖放功能、多语言支持以及多种视图模式(源代码、预览等)。 2. **多媒体插件的必要性** 在现代网站中,多媒体内容(如图片、视频和音频)是吸引用户注意力的关键元素。FCKeditor 原生支持图片上传和简单格式化,但为了更好地管理和嵌入多媒体资源,我们需要安装并配置专门的多媒体插件。 3. **多媒体插件安装** 从FCKeditor的官方网站或者第三方资源库下载所需的多媒体插件,如“Flash”、“ImageManager”等。将这些插件文件解压后,将其放置到FCKeditor的“plugins”目录下。每个插件都有自己的目录结构,确保按照插件的说明正确放置。 4. **配置FCKeditor** 配置FCKeditor以启用新安装的插件。打开"FCKconfig.js"文件,找到`Config.PluginsEnabled`数组,将新安装的插件名称添加到其中。例如,如果安装了"Flash"插件,添加`'Flash'`。别忘了保存修改。 5. **定制插件** 如果需要,可以对插件进行个性化设置,比如更改默认尺寸、设置上传路径等。这通常需要修改插件目录下的配置文件,如"flash.config.js"。遵循插件文档中的指示进行操作。 6. **使用多媒体插件** 一旦配置完成,用户在使用FCKeditor时就会看到新增的多媒体图标。点击对应图标,弹出对话框让用户选择或上传多媒体文件,然后插入到编辑器内容中。例如,使用"Flash"插件,用户可以轻松地插入和配置Flash动画。 7. **安全与性能考虑** 在部署多媒体插件时,要注意安全性和性能优化。确保上传的文件经过验证和过滤,防止恶意脚本注入。同时,合理设置缓存策略,减少服务器负载。 8. **跨浏览器兼容性** 虽然FCKeditor 支持多种浏览器,但不同的浏览器可能对多媒体内容处理有不同的限制。确保在主要的浏览器(如Chrome、Firefox、Safari、IE)上测试多媒体插件的兼容性。 9. **持续更新与维护** 跟踪FCKeditor 和相关插件的版本更新,及时进行升级,以获取新功能和修复已知问题。同时,定期检查插件的使用情况,根据用户反馈进行优化。 通过以上步骤,我们可以成功地在FCKeditor中整合多媒体插件,提高网站内容编辑的效率和用户体验。这不仅增强了网站的互动性,也使内容管理变得更加便捷。对于开发者而言,理解并熟练运用这些插件,能有效提升项目质量和用户满意度。
- 1
- 2
- 3
- 粉丝: 2
- 资源: 4
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助